Cassava enterprise business calls for tax heaven

Many businesses simultaneously submit an application to the Central agency proposals on the implementation of the export tax increase for cassava products from 0% to 5%.
 Cassava enterprise business drivers call heaven because thueThuong purchasing wheat from farmers H.Tay Son (Binh Dinh) - Photo: Hoang Trong
The tax increase is carried out according to Circular No. 63/2015 / TT-BTC issued by the Ministry of Finance dated 06.05.2015, effective from 20.06.2015 day. According to the Ministry of Finance, the tax increase cassava exports, mainly raw material for the production of ethanol, which is to support, guaranteed source of raw materials for the production of ethanol in water.

Unrealistic

Currently there are about 450,000 hectares of cultivated wheat (cassava), an annual production of about 9.5 million tonnes of fresh roots. Of these, 4 million tonnes of fresh roots as raw material for starch production plant, while the rest is processed into dried noodles around 2.3 to 2.5 million tonnes of raw materials for production of animal feed, production exports to China, as feedstock for ethanol production. 2014, enterprises (companies) exported over 1.9 million tons of dry noodles, worth over 158 million USD turnover.

According to the Ministry of Finance, the current purchase price of dried cassava approximately 4.3 million / ton, the average export price in 2013 and 2014 2 was $ 227.5 / ton, equivalent to 4.86 million / ton. With a tax rate of 0% today, the cassava export companies 567 570 interest / ton, if the tax increase exports from 0% to 5%, the company would be approximately 324 192 Interest / ton.

However, Mr. Le Viet Chin, director of Phu Loi Private Enterprise (TP.Pleku, Gia Lai), said that the Ministry of Finance bases mentioned above are not true to fact. By DN purchasing wheat for export have to cost a lot of accounts, such as loan and pay interest to the bank; rent warehouse for storage and preservation of a fairly long time; losses from 10% to 15% and other expenses such as sterilization, inspections, fees for export ... job losses alone have lost about 600,000 VND / ton. If cassava export tariffs of 5%, the enterprise can not only rate losses 324 192 / ton.

"We expect the Prime Minister to consider not increasing cassava export tax in 2015. Since 2016, if any increase should also increase from 0% to 1% in order to help farmers grow wheat and procurement firms Wheat is profitable to ensure minimum life wheat farmers, particularly in the Central Highlands, "Chin said.

Farmers bear all

According to Nguyen Thi Xuan Ngoc, Director Thanh Tam Trading Co., Ltd. (in Quy Nhon), with some 50,000 tons of goods are their inventory, if tariffs of 5%, the company lost 12 billion. "Next time, cassava exporters could only reduce the purchase price of wheat farmers to reduce input costs, avoid losses. Domestic wheat prices thus forced down low, only farmers who suffer, "she said Ngoc.

Tran Vinh Long, cassava export source of VN, Thailand, Indonesia ... mainly exported to China but in Thailand, Indonesia are not taxed, but also subsidies for wheat growers. If VN raise taxes to 5%, the price of wheat exports will not compete with other countries in the region, cassava exporters may have to stop working, thousands of unemployed workers. Meanwhile, demand for cassava will be reduced, domestic cassava prices down, causing damage to farmers.
